Output 77f04d59a222503433f9a8032b81f62c6a1c4e3dc7b0674eec8b88f1b593f592:1

value
498871530
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e6c93855b149d485819acb0c6c941f49073f89a6 OP_EQUALVERIFY OP_CHECKSIG
address
1N3HU8sVeWPZ8FL4XbT2qhUyTj8xoa4679
transaction
77f04d59a222503433f9a8032b81f62c6a1c4e3dc7b0674eec8b88f1b593f592
spent
true